数据库原理与技术 –期末复习资料-(学科教研组编写)-(最新版-已修订)

上传人:黯然****空 文档编号:144835122 上传时间:2020-09-14 格式:PDF 页数:6 大小:162.74KB
返回 下载 相关 举报
数据库原理与技术 –期末复习资料-(学科教研组编写)-(最新版-已修订)_第1页
第1页 / 共6页
亲,该文档总共6页,到这儿已超出免费预览范围,如果喜欢就下载吧!
资源描述

《数据库原理与技术 –期末复习资料-(学科教研组编写)-(最新版-已修订)》由会员分享,可在线阅读,更多相关《数据库原理与技术 –期末复习资料-(学科教研组编写)-(最新版-已修订)(6页珍藏版)》请在金锄头文库上搜索。

1、1 数据库原理与技术数据库原理与技术 期末复习资料期末复习资料 一、单项选择题一、单项选择题(每题 1 分,共 20 分) 1、数据库系统与文件系统最主要的区别是 。 A数据库系统复杂,而文件系统简单 B文件系统不能解决数据冗余和数据独立性问题,而数据系统可以解决 C文件系统只能管理程序文件,而数据库系统能够管理各种类型的文件 D文件系统管理的数据量少,而数据库系统可以管理庞大的数据量 2、数据处理语句中条件短语的关键字是 。 A、WHERE B、FOR C、WHILE D、CONDITION 3、关系数据库的任何检索操作都是由三种基本运算组合而成的,这三种基本运算不包 括 。 A.联结 B.

2、比较 C.选择 D.投影 4、数据库系统的核心是 。 A.编译系统 B.数据库 C.操作系统 D.数据库管理系统 5、不允许记录中出现重复索引值的索引是 。 A主索引 B主索引、侯选索引、普通索引 C主索引和侯选索引 D主索引、侯选索引和唯一索引 6、按照数据模型划分,Visual Foxpro 应当是 。 A层次型数据库管理系统 B网状型数据库管理系统 C关系型数据库管理系统 D混合型数据库管理系统 7、视图设计器比查询设计器多出的选项卡是 。 A、字段B、排序依据 C、联结D、更新条件 8、有关 Visual FoxPro 工作方式的叙述,正确的是 。 A只有一种工作方式,即命令工作方式

3、B有两种工作方式,即命令方式和程序方式 C有两种工作方式,即键盘方式和鼠标方式 D有三种工作方式,即命令方式、程序方式和菜单方式。 9、按照数据模型分类,数据库系统可以分为 三种类型。 A大型、中型和小型 B西文、中文和兼容 C层次、网状和关系 D数据、图形和多媒体 10、关于数据库系统的正确叙述是 。 A数据库系统减少了数据冗余 B数据库系统避免了一切数据冗余 C数据库系统中数据的一致性是指数据类型一致 D数据库系统比文件系统管理更多的数据 11、表文件的扩展名是 。 ADBT BDBF CBAY DFPT 12、Visual FoxPro 命令中的 FOR 条件规定的命令作用范围是 。 A

4、从当前记录开始到满足条件的记录为止 B从当前记录开始满足条件的记录 2 C从当前记录开始到不满足条件的记录为止 D命令指定范围中满足条件的记录 13、关于数据库表和自由表,正确的说法是 。 A数据库表可以转换为自由表,反之不能 B两者不能互相转换 C自由表可以转换为数据库表,反之不能 D两者可以互相转换 14、关于 Visual FoxPro 数组的叙述,错误的是 。 A用 DIMENSION 和 DECLARE 都可以定义数组 BVisual FoxPro 只支持一维数组和二维数组 C一个数组中各数组元素必须是同一种数据类型 D新定义数组的各个数组元素初值为.F. 15、统计结果送入新的表文

5、件的统计是 。 A、COUNT 记录数统计B、AVERAGE 求平均统计 C、SUM 求总和统计D、TOTAL 分类小计 16、要为当前所有职工增加 100 元工资,应该使用命令 。 A、CHANGE 工资 WITH 工资+100 B、REPLACE 工资 WITH 工资+100 C、CHANGE ALL 工资 WITH 工资+100 D、REPLACE ALL 工资 WITH 工资+100 17、如果想从字符串北京市中取出汉字京,应该用函数 。 A、SUBSTR(北京市,2,2) B、SUBSTR(北京市,2,1) C、SUBSTR(北京市,3,1) D、SUBSTR(北京市,3,2) 18

6、、在 Visual FoxPro 中,可以对字段设置默认值的表 。 A、必须是数据库表 B、必须是自由表 C、自由表或数据库表 D、以上都可以 19、可以伴随着表的打开而自动打开的索引是 。 A、单一索引文件(IDX) B、普通索引文件 C、结构化复合索引文件 D、唯一索引文件 20、测试表记录指针是指向表末尾所使用的函数 。 A、FILE() B、BOF() C、RECON() D、EOF() 二、判断题、判断题(每题 1 分,共 10 分) 1、数据库系统的特点之一是实现了数据共享。 ( ) 2、定义了数组 B(4,4),各数组元素在没赋值之前的数据类型是逻辑真值。( ) 3、表达式“技术

7、”$“计算机技术基础”的返回值是数值。( ) 4、使用“USE”命令打开表文件时,能够同时自动打开一个相关的命令文件。 ( ) 5、用命令DISP ALL LIKE * 可以显示内存变量。 ( ) 6、用二维表来表示数据之间联系的数据模型称为网络模型。( ) 7、LOCATE 命令可以改变表记录指针的位置。 ( ) 8、数据库系统的核心是数据库管理系统。 ( ) 9、INSERT BLANK 命令可以在当前记录之后或之前插入一条空记录。 ( ) 10、自由表可以添加到数据库中,但数据库表不可以从数据库移出成为自由表。 ( ) 3 三、填空题三、填空题(每题 2 分,共 20 分) 1、显示当前

8、数据表结构,应使用命令_。 2、要判断 X 是奇数还是偶数,可用表达式_。 3、VFP 支持的三种逻辑运算是_、OR 和 NOT。 4、在顺序查找中,要继续查找其它满足条件的记录,可使用命令_。 5、函数 DATE ( )返回的数据类型是 _。 6、写出一个一元二次方程求根公式的 Visual FoxPro 表达式 。 7、在循环语句中,为重复执行循环体可使用命令 。 8、清除用户定义的所有内存变量的命令是 。 9、复制数据表结构的命令是 。 10、在 VFP 中,索引文件的扩展名是 。 四、操作描述题 四、操作描述题 (每题 4 分,共 20 分) 有如下商品表 SP.DBF。其结构:SP(

9、编号 C(6),商品名称 C(6),进口 L,单价 N(7,2),数量 N(2),使用 日期 D),且已经输入若干记录。请按要求写出命令 1、显示名称中含“电视机”字的所有记录; 2、将SP数据表复制为SP11; 3、将表中进口设备的单价降价20%; 4、列出单价大于5000元的所有记录; 5、以商品名称为关键字建立单索引。 五、程序阅读及填充五、程序阅读及填充(阅读程序,写出程序功能) (6分) SET TALK OFF CLEAR N=0 USE 学生表 SCAN FOR 性别=”男” N=N+1 ENDSCAN ?N USE SET TALK ON 该程序的功能是_。 六、编程题六、编程

10、题(每题 8 分,共 24 分) 1、编程计算函数 y 的值,其中 5x +4x+2 x0 2 4 y = (设 x 的值由键盘输入。) x (x-10) x8000 5、INDEX ON 商品名称 TAG MC 写出主要命令动词给 2 分,回答完整再给 2 分,若有其他做法,只要正确均可酌情给分。 五、程序阅读及填充(阅读程序,写出程序功能) (6 分) 统计学生表中所有男生的人数。 答出要点给 4 分,回答完整再给 2 分。 六、编程题(每题 8 分,共 24 分) INPUT “X=” TO X IF X=0 Y=2*X2-4*X+6 ELSE Y=X3*(X-4) ENDIF ?”Y=

11、”,Y 评分要点 : 写出分支结构给 4 分,写出输入语句给 1 分,表达式书写正确给 2 分,输出结果给 1 分。若有其他做法,只要正确均可酌情给分。 2、S=0 6 FOR I=0 TO 100 STEP 2 S=S+I ENDFOR ?”结果是:”+STR(S,5,1) 评分要点 : 写出循环结构给 4 分, 变量赋初值给 1 分, 输出结果给 1 分, 写出求和表达式给 2 分。 若有其他做法,只要正确均可酌情给分。 3、CLEAR USE SP 4,10 SAY “请输入商品名称:” GET MC DEFA “ “ READ LOCATE FOR 商品名称=MC IF FOUND() DISP 6,20 SAY “单价:” GET 单价 8,20 SAY “编号:” GET 编号 READ DISP WAIT “.请检查修改后的结果.” ELSE 6,20 SAY “无此设备!” ENDIF USE 评分要点:写出输入语句给 1 分,写出查找及判断语句给 2 分,写出修改语句给 2 分,输出修 改结果给 1 分,写出打开和关闭语句给 2 分。若有其他做法,只要正确均可酌情给分。 把握现在、就是创造未来。不问收获,但问耕耘! 天道酬勤。期末考试,加油!

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 中学教育 > 初中教育

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号